Is There a Monthly Fee For Fire Stick?

One question many people have is whether or not there is a monthly fee for the Amazon Fire Stick. The answer is no, it doesn’t, but the fact is that there are some monthly fees associated with the device. While there is no monthly fee for the Amazon Fire Stick, there are subscriptions for some of the apps that work with it. In general, most movies, shows, and live TV will require a subscription.

Amazon doesn’t charge a monthly fee for its Fire Stick, but it does have some subscription fees for some services, such as Netflix.
